## Deployment

The Gridwright crossword generator runs as a scheduled batch service on the Tanagerworks cluster. Each night it assembles candidate grids from the word bank, scores them, and publishes the top puzzles to the staging feed for editorial review. Deploys go through the standard pipeline; never push directly to the batch nodes. Before your first deploy, confirm the service is reading the expected configuration values, listed below.

settings of tagug-fajof:
[zorwyn]
host = zorwyn.nelvrosys.corp
user = zorwyn_svc
database = zorwyn_prod

# Flagwright Provenance

Every Flagwright rollout bundle is signed at build time and verified before flags flip in prod. Provenance covers the ruleset hash, targeting config, and the compiler version. Unsigned bundles are rejected by the Ostrel gate — no exceptions, including hotfixes. For the sync: audit coverage is at 100% since the Q3 migration. The canonical token for this week's bundle is below.

build token for tajeg-bajep: htk14_409ba9df6b8acb

Hey — handing over Brambleshear, our stale-branch cleanup bot, before your review. It runs weekly, dry-run by default, and only deletes branches untouched for 90 days. Audit logs live in the Pinemoor bucket. To unlock the admin console for your inspection, you'll need the recovery passphrase, which is written on the line below this note.

strongbox words: drudor-tamdor-aldius-eliir-holir-praox-casax-norax-norael-zormir-weniel-beldor-casix

// Dark-mode support in the Lumenfall admin dashboard.
// Plugin authors: do not hardcode colors. Resolve tokens through the
// ThemeBridge client below; it returns the active palette and listens
// for scheme changes so your panels flip without a reload.
// Contrast ratios are enforced server-side — submissions that bypass
// tokens fail review. Initialize the client once per plugin, at mount,
// never per render. The client authenticates against the internal
// ThemeBridge service. Use the key that follows.

API key for hagug-kajof: vxb4-HrJ9